3T7G

Atg8 transfer from Atg7 to Atg3: a distinctive E1-E2 architecture and mechanism in the autophagy pathway

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sALS BEAMLINE 8.2.2
Synchrotron siteALS
Beamline8.2.2
Detector technologyCCD
Collection date2009-12-20
DetectorADSC QUANTUM 315
Wavelength(s)1
Spacegroup nameC 1 2 1
Unit cell lengths152.135, 99.429, 71.502
Unit cell angles90.00, 113.13, 90.00
Refinement procedure
Resolution33.212 - 2.080
R-factor0.1829
Rwork0.182
R-free0.20560
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)3t7f
RMSD bond length0.008
RMSD bond angle1.033
Data reduction softwareHKL-2000
Data scaling softwareHKL-2000
Phasing softwarePHENIX
Refinement softwarePHENIX ((phenix.refine: 1.7.1_743))
Data quality characteristics
 Overall
Low resolution limit [Å]50.000
High resolution limit [Å]2.080
Number of reflections58224
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P5.52951.8M ammonium sulfate, 0.1M Bis-Tris pH 5.5, 5mM DTT, VAPOR DIFFUSION, HANGING DROP, temperature 295K
